Open the front trunk and look where the battery is - on either side of the battery cover is a plastic cover. Remove them along with the battery cover and shine a light down there - kind of towards the cabin and inside a bit (near where the struts mounts are) at the bottom is a hole, one on each side. Those are the drain holes. Look for gunk and remove it to keep it draining well. Quite easy to get to. Just a couple of hex screws and plastic retaining half-turn screws.
